Cristiano Ronaldo has paid a touching tribute to his 'number one fan', six-year-old Santiago Flores Mora, who tragically died during the earthquake in Mexico City, last week.

The 7.1-magnitude earthquake has claimed the lives of over 300 people in the Mexican capital, so far, after devastating the city last week on the anniversary of the 1985 earthquake that caused the deaths of over 5,000 people.

Santiago was said to be a huge fan of the Real Madrid star and has now had a heartfelt tribute paid to him by the Portugal captain, who took to social media to share a picture of a shirt he signed for Santiago along with a poignant message.

According to Mexican newspaper Excélsior , Santiago's mother wrote a letter to the four time Ballon d'Or winner, last week, telling Ronaldo how her son dreamed of meeting him and saw him as a father figure.

In response, Ronaldo signed a shirt in memory of Santiago with the message, "For my No.1 fan Santiago. With love, Cristiano Ronaldo."



The picture of Ronaldo holding the shirt was accompanied by a message reading, "At this time of sorrow, I send the Santiago family and all the families who have lost loved ones a huge hug."
